Performance should improve when pay is tied to results, yet many organizations find the opposite. This session explores why traditional pay for performance models often fall short and how motivational science offers an alternative path. The session traces the roots of modern pay systems, uncovers what decades of research say about human motivation, and offers practical design approaches that strengthen commitment, trust, and contribution. Leaders will gain a more grounded understanding of how to reinforce performance without creating noise, pressure, or disengagement.

Key takeaways

  • Understand how historical management shaped current pay practices and why familiar models can unintentionally work against performance
  • Learn what motivation research reveals about intrinsic and extrinsic drivers and how those forces show up in real organizational behavior
  • Explore practical approaches that support autonomy, clarity, purpose, and contribution while still using rewards wisely
